Garden upkeep is an vital practice for keeping outside spaces healthy, vibrant, and welcoming throughout the year. A well-maintained garden not just boosts a home's visual appeal however also ensures the longevity of its plants and features. Upkeep involves regular jobs such as pruning, deadheading, weeding, watering, and soil care. By attending to these needs regularly, garden enthusiasts can avoid insect infestations, control disease spread, and maintain a balanced environment where plants prosper. Seasonal factors to consider, such as mulching in the spring or safeguarding fragile plants in winter, are also crucial to sustaining garden vigor. Beyond aesthetics, proper garden maintenance plays a role in supporting plant health and biodiversity. Eliminating diseased or broken foliage assists avoid pathogens from dispersing, while strategic pruning encourages brand-new growth and flowering. Soil conditioning-- through composting, aeration, and organic matter replenishment-- provides the nutrients plants need to thrive. Additionally, the thoughtful combination of buddy planting and pollinator-friendly types can improve garden durability while adding to regional ecosystems. A structured upkeep schedule helps property owners plan for continuous needs and prevent pricey overhauls later on. This schedule frequently includes regular monthly examinations, seasonal clean-ups, and targeted treatments as required. Whether for ornamental flower beds, vegetable plots, or mixed-use landscapes, constant care ensures that the garden stays a source of satisfaction and beauty all year long
